What sort of downforce are you trying to achieve at what speed?

An efficient wing of 0.36 square metres in free air close to the roof height and positioned with about half of the area behind the back edge of the trunk (about 1.5m / 5’ wide and 0.24m / 9.5” deep) generates about 200N (45 pounds force) of downforce at 30m/s (108km/h, 67mph) or 560N (126 pounds force) at 50 m/s (180km/h, 112mph).

Anything smaller, less efficient or closer to the trunk will generate less downforce.

In general, bags of sand tied down in the trunk will be easier and a lot cheaper to give more downforce, unless you know what you are trying to achieve across the whole use range aerodynamically.

A large rear wing will add a lot of drag and stunt top end speed and acceleration. At 130mph the wing size I mentioned above would give about 750N / 170 pounds of downforce as a fixed position single plane wing. I would try bags of sand of a similar weight before committing to anything, as more rear downforce may not be all that is needed, there maybe other suspension and aerodynamic tweaks needed, too.

I would be surprised if the car wasn’t stable at its top speed in stock form, though, with the correct tyre pressures. I’ve had the G87 over 200km/h on the track at the BMW M Experience Event and it was very stable. I’m sure it has been tested and proven stable on the track and autobahn at the 285km/h limit, otherwise there would be a lot of complaints coming from German owners.
